Donna & the Coffs Colon Cancer Support Group Bowel Cancer Awareness Month Community Loved One All Be Bold Bowel Cancer Awareness Month Community Company Decembeard Dry July Early-Onset In Memory Loved One Never 2 Young World Cancer Day “We really enjoyed our time fundraising and promoting awareness for bowel cancer. Baringa private hospital were so supportive. We also had lots of interactions with the public at our information table at the Plaza on the Thursday. Some of our members got up and spoke at the trivia night at the plantation hotel. We have raised $613 plus numerous online donations which we do not know the amount of. Besides raising money for bowel cancer Australia, we really love the sharing of stories – from people who have either had or have bowel cancer or have family or friends effected or have sadly passed because of it. All our volunteers from our local Coffs Colon Cancer support group have suffered with bowel cancer so it feels great to turn a ‘negative into a positive’ during the month of June.” ~ DonnaWarmest thanks for your support, Donna, every member of the Coffs Colon Cancer Support Group and to the wonderful teams at Coffs Harbour Health Campus and Baringa Private Hospital.
